Cuban's usage pattern, beyond the headline number
Divide Cuban's SSA record in two at 2020 and the more recent half accounts for 75% of all births, the earlier half the remaining 25%, consistent with a name still gaining ground rather than fading. Its calmest year was 2019, with only 5 births recorded -- set against the 2021 peak of 9, that's the full swing in one name's fortunes.
